Transaction 46341e11d61f4a3e51728e03ffa25e56bbdaf8f786dcb0828312428e49485a74
3 Input
2 Outputs
- 46341e11d61f4a3e51728e03ffa25e56bbdaf8f786dcb0828312428e49485a74:0
- 46341e11d61f4a3e51728e03ffa25e56bbdaf8f786dcb0828312428e49485a74:1
value 122588
address 18a3UyrCe17ggEL7Ymbpr3WjjDRspCb2SC
value 45000000
address 1Ja6vybSSSfjAzNMXR5ZgMjgnhFAkCoqFj